ill start by sending the CEO an email to cancel the PCN

Ill send the following;

Subject: Request for Discretionary Cancellation of Parking Charge – Iceland Customer

Dear Mr Dhaliwal,

I hope you are well. I am writing to you as a loyal Iceland customer regarding a parking charge I recently received after slightly overstaying in the car park of one of your stores.

On the day in question, I was shopping at Iceland and unfortunately exceeded the permitted parking time by a small margin. This was not intentional; I was simply taking a little longer than expected during my shop. I have always understood Iceland to be a company that values and supports its customers, and I hope that this situation can be viewed with some discretion.

I would be extremely grateful if you could assist in having this parking charge cancelled, or forward my request to the appropriate team or parking management provider. I can provide any receipts, reference numbers, or evidence required to support my claim.

Thank you very much for taking the time to read my message. I truly appreciate any help you may be able to offer.
